Sara Shilling

    • Position: Senior Program Coordinator 
    • Education: MPH, Emory University, 2017; BS, Boston University, 2013

    Sara (she/her/hers) currently works as a Program Coordinator for the COMPASS (Commitment to Partnership in Addressing HIV/AIDS in Southern States) project.  For this project she is primarily focused on the evaluation of HIV stigma reduction initiatives in the deep South.  Sara will also assist with CREW (Community Resource for Empowerment and Wellness).  Her other interests include gun violence, urban neighborhood safety, family based interventions, and working with youth populations.
